Crazy Ones: A Male-Centric Otome Game Review

Crazy Ones, a newly released otome game, offers a unique blend of turn-based combat and narrative-driven dating mechanics. The game centers on a male protagonist navigating the high-stakes world of big business while pursuing relationships with four distinct female characters.

While the game's marketing emphasizes its novelty as a male-centric otome, I find the term "one-of-a-kind" somewhat overstated. However, its unique premise—a male protagonist in a turn-based otome—certainly piqued my interest.

The game's title, inspired by Steve Jobs' famous quote, hints at a potentially unpredictable storyline. The protagonist's journey involves romance and intrigue as he interacts with four compelling female characters: Hakuo (the dependable HR manager), Hyouka Natsume (the tsundere president of a rival company), Chika Ono (an aspiring musician), and Tomoko (the protagonist's protégé). Combat is integrated through turn-based card battles using the protagonist's memories.

Initial Impressions

While the game emphasizes emotional connection over simple fanservice, the marketing of simultaneous romances raises some questions. Despite this reservation, Crazy Ones appears to be a well-produced visual novel, potentially appealing to genre enthusiasts.
